Study on antitumor molecular mechanism of Chelidonium majus based on network pharmacology
Objective Chelidonium majus is applied to tumor therapy with good clinical effect and weak adverse effect. To explain the molecular mechanism of antitumor effect scientifically, the network pharmacology method was used to screen effective parts and major active components of C. majus and to construct the active compounds-targets network. Methods ADME calculation method was used to filtrate the active components of C. majus, and then the targets of the main active ingredients were collected by literature mining and multiple databases, and the targets of the compound were screened using the SysDT model. Besides, the compounds-targets network was constructed by Cytoscape software and network topology analysis was carried out. Biological information annotation databases (DAVID) was used to analyze the molecular function and biological pathway of the action targets. Results Alkaloids were the major active components of C. majus, 21 alkaloid components were screened out by ADME calculation method with 168 related targets, and 60 closely cancer-related pathways. Those pathways were integrated, with which a comprehensive C. majus antitumor pathway was constructed. According to the results of network topology analysis and ingredient correction results, it was speculated that chelerythrine, berberine and sanguinarine were the main active ingredients in C. majus, acting on the targets of PTGS2, SCN5A, F10, NCOA2, CHRM3, AR, TP5, CASP1/3/9, DRD1, MAPT, MAPK1, BLM, etc. Conclusion The antitumor activities of C. majus were mainly by inducing cell apoptosis and inhibiting cell proliferation, metastasis and invasion as phenotype intervention mode in network, thereby to exert antitumor activities and a certain central analgesic effect.
